An industrial galvanized metal ladder features an integral fall arrest rail and a safety gate at the platform level. The ladder is secured to ladder support columns and supplemented by additional supports provided by the ladder manufacturer as required. Steel grating forms the platform surface, maintaining a minimum 7-inch clearance and a 30-inch minimum width with equal spacing at the gate. A 1 1/2-inch tube forms the safety gate assembly at a typical height of 3 feet 6 inches above the platform level. Ladder rungs are spaced at 1 foot 0 inches typical, with support brackets occurring at 4-foot intervals.
